Robert Schmid: We'd be content even with a 5-8% increase on construction market

Austria's Schmid Industrie Holding group, present domesticallywith companies Baumit, Austrotherm, Wopfinger and Wolfplastic,expects its Romanian turnover to stagnate at a little above100m-euro at the worst. "The group's turnover in 2009 revolvedaround 1.2bn euros, slightly down, by 6%, from 2008. In Romania,turnover generated by the companies part of the group slightlytopped 100m euros, down almost 20%. The worst-case scenario for2010 includes turnover stagnation this year. Nevertheless, weanticipate resumed growth in Romania, and a 5-8% growth pace wouldbe satisfying," stated Robert Schmid, CEO of Schmid IndustrieHolding, at the launch of the third Baumit production facility inRomania. Baumit Romania construction materials producer accountsfor the biggest weight in the group's turnover domestically, namelyone third of the total. The company in 2009 derived 31m-euroturnover, down by a little more than 28% from the 2008 level. In2008, Baumit boasted the biggest turnover in Romania after a15-year presence, posting a 30% increase, to 43m euros.
